Summary
Analyzing COVID-19 information dissemination in China reveals that specific content types and formats significantly impact public reach. Understanding these factors is key for effective health communication during pandemics.
Area of Science:
- Public Health
- Health Communication
- Information Science
Background:
- The COVID-19 pandemic caused global societal and economic disruption.
- Accurate information dissemination is crucial for public education and preventive measures.
Purpose of the Study:
- To analyze COVID-19 information dissemination via the People's Daily WeChat account.
- To identify factors influencing information spread and inform public opinion management during pandemics.
Main Methods:
- Retrospective analysis of COVID-19 related articles from People's Daily WeChat (Jan 19 - May 2, 2020).
- Descriptive analysis of dissemination index and multiple linear regression to identify influencing factors.
Main Results:
- 1621 COVID-19 related articles were published, with seven dissemination peaks observed.
- Eight factors across media salience, content, and format influenced information spread.
Conclusions:
- Different information types possess varying dissemination power during pandemics.
- Effective strategies require disseminating high-concern topics, enhancing health literacy, and improving information governance.

A single nucleotide polymorphism or SNP is a single nucleotide variation at a specific genomic position in a large population. It is the most prevalent type of sequence variation found in the human genome. Point mutations that occur in more than 1% of the population qualify as SNPs. These are present once every 1000 nucleotides on an average in the human genome.
